Personalizing custom boxer briefs waistbands involves selecting materials (elastic, silicone, or fabric), printing techniques (sublimation, screen printing), and branding elements (logos, text). Key considerations include elasticity retention (150-200% stretch recovery), waistband width (1.5″–3″), and durability through wash cycles. Elastic blends with spandex (15-20%) and nylon offer optimal stretch recovery, while silicone grips prevent roll-down during activity. Sublimated polyester waistbands maintain vibrant prints, whereas laser-cut elastic reduces chafing. Pro Tip: For athletic use, combine breathable mesh panels with rubberized interior grips.
Elastic composition dictates performance—natural rubber provides superior hold but degrades faster than synthetic latex. For example, Sino Finetex’s DualFlex waistband uses 88% nylon/12% spandex with silicone dots, achieving 180% stretch recovery after 50 washes. Transitioning from materials to application, consider waistband width: 2.5″ bands distribute pressure evenly for all-day wear, while 1.5″ suits low-rise styles. Pro Tip: Avoid 100% cotton waistbands—they lose 30% elasticity within 10 washes.
| Material | Stretch Retention | Best Use |
|---|---|---|
| Synthetic Elastic | 85% after 50 washes | Daily wear |
| Silicone + Spandex | 92% after 50 washes | Sports/activewear |
How do printing methods affect waistband durability?
Sublimation printing embeds dyes into fabric for fade-resistant designs, while screen printing layers plastisol inks that may crack. Laser etching creates subtle branding without added texture. Pro Tip: For waistbands, avoid direct-to-garment (DTG) printing—it wears off after 15+ washes.
Sublimation uses heat-activated dyes that penetrate fibers, making it ideal for complex patterns. Sino Finetex’s ECOsub line withstands 60°C washes without fading, unlike screen-printed designs that lose 40% vibrancy after 30 cycles. Practically speaking, embroidery adds durability but increases stiffness—3D puff embroidery weighs 20% more than flat stitching. Transitioning to costs, sublimation has higher upfront fees but lower per-unit costs for bulk orders. For example, a 500-unit order costs $2.50/waistband with sublimation vs. $4.00 with embroidery.
| Method | Wash Resistance | Cost per 1k Units |
|---|---|---|
| Sublimation | 50+ cycles | $800 |
| Screen Print | 30 cycles | $600 |

What materials are best for custom boxer waistbands?
Common materials include nylon, polyester blends, or silicone elastic. These provide stretch, durability, and comfort. The elastic should have 150–200% stretch recovery to maintain shape while preventing digging or irritation during wear.
Which printing techniques work for waistband customization?
Sublimation and digital printing allow vibrant, all-over designs. Woven labels offer a textured, classic brand feel, while embroidery adds tactile, durable logos or decorative details. Choose based on desired look, feel, and production method.
How should I choose design placement on the waistband?
Popular areas are front, sides, or back of the waistband. Ensure the design is visible but avoids sensitive zones. Follow online editor safety lines to prevent important elements from being cut off during manufacturing.
Can I include photos or logos on custom boxer waistbands?
Yes, you can add high-resolution images, faces, pets, logos, or text. For best results, use vector files for logos or high-DPI raster images to maintain sharpness and clarity in the final print.
How do colors and patterns affect personalization?
Choose classic shades for subtle branding or bright, bold patterns for a statement piece. Contrasting colors improve visibility, while harmonious palettes enhance aesthetic appeal. Material choice also impacts how colors appear.
What steps should I follow before ordering in bulk?
Preview your design with online tools, check mockups carefully, and order a test pair to confirm comfort, color accuracy, and print quality. Verify care instructions to maintain durability over time.
